September 2021 - Market Flash

The so-called “September Effect” held true in 2021, with nearly all major asset classes ending the month in negative territory. Broad-basket commodities were the lone asset to produce positive returns, +4.98%, with cash investments remaining flat. While there are many theories to why September tends to be a poor month for markets (traders returning from vacation and tax loss harvesting, retail investors freeing up funds to pay schooling costs, etc.), the rationale for this year’s selloff was a bit clearer cut.
